Celestron C8 Question

Forum List | Follow Ups | Post Message | Back to Thread Topics
Posted by Anthony Limoli on April 5, 2005 03:15:25 UTC

I was wondering if anyone could assist me with the following questions. I am a recent owner of a new Celestron C8 SCT and I am having two bits of trouble with it. I bought it new but the set-up was on static display for years and was pretty dusty and I love it even though it is not fully functional.

1. The clock drive does not work. I put in fresh batteries and the light doesnt come on and the motor does not turn. Any idea where I might find a new circuit board ? or Where I could find the schematics to do a self repair ?

2. My focus is not the best. I am not getting sharp views of stars and the planets are fuzzy at higher powers. I did all the pre-viewing requirements -- let the scope cool, did not go to full magnification, waited for a cloudless sky, etc -- Any ideas what this could be and how to fix ? Right now the views do not top my old C-90 and I am concerned.

Thanks for your help.
